Get started35 King Edward Avenue is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Worthing (BN14 8DB). It has a recorded floor area of 113 m² (around 1216 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2021)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78).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
Sale prices here have outpaced Worthing HPI: 7.6%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£492,000 is 15.1%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£351/sq ft) was about 107.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old October 2021 for £427,500.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
Price for 35 King Edward Avenue has grown more than fourfold since the 1995 starting point.
